Apple's Pro Display XDR features a 32-inch LCD panel with a 6,016 by 3,384 Retina 6K resolution and more than 20 million pixels. It has nearly 40% more screen real estate than a Retina 5K display, according to the vendor.
It offers a P3 wide color gamut and true 10-bit color for over one billion colors, said Apple.
The Pro Display XDR also features a polarizer technology, delivering a superwide, color-accurate, off-axis viewing angle, so multiple people can view more accurate content simultaneously. To manage reflected light, the Pro Display XDR has an anti-reflective coating and offers a matte option called nano-texture, with glass etched at the nanometer level for low reflectivity and less glare.
The Pro Display XDR uses a direct backlighting system with a large array of LEDs that produce 1,000 nits of full-screen brightness and 1,600 nits of peak brightness.
